Caramel Frappuccino Recipe

A rich and creamy caramel frappuccino that rivals your favorite coffeehouse. Perfectly sweet, icy, and topped with whipped cream and caramel drizzle!
Prep Time 5 minutes
Total Time 5 minutes
Course Beverage
Cuisine American
Servings 2
Calories 200 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up cold brew coffee or strong chilled coffee
  • 1 cup milk dairy or non-dairy
  • 2 cups ice cubes
  • 1/4 cup caramel syrup plus extra for drizzle
  • 2 tablespoons granulated sugar optional
  • Whipped cream for topping

Instructions
 

  • Add cold brew coffee, milk, caramel syrup, sugar (if using), and ice to a blender.
  • Blend on high until smooth and creamy.
  • Pour into tall glasses.
  • Top with whipped cream and drizzle with extra caramel syrup.
  • Serve immediately with a straw and enjoy!

Notes

  • Use cold brew coffee for a naturally smoother and less bitter taste—perfect for cold drinks.
  • Freeze leftover coffee in ice cube trays to keep your frappuccino cold without watering it down—double the flavor!
  • Layer caramel: drizzle inside the cup, on top of the whipped cream, and even inside the blender for maximum flavor and visual appeal.
  • Add a pinch of xanthan gum (about 1/8 tsp) for that thick, creamy Starbucks-like texture—it helps prevent separation and keeps the drink smooth.
